## Configuration

Hey newcomer! PointsPile (our loyalty-points ledger) reads everything from a .env file at the repo root — no YAML, no surprises. Copy env.sample, fill in the database bits, and you're mostly done. One thing the sample leaves out on purpose: the ledger's write-auth secret, which you get from your team lead. Once you have it, add this line:

sealed setting: LEDGER_TOKEN20=6148d35bbb480b0ab79e

Handover: Brindle assignment service, plugin surface. Variant allocation now happens in `alloc-core`; plugins must not cache bucket IDs longer than one session. The old `assign()` hook is deprecated — external authors should migrate to `assignScoped()` before the Fenwick release. Docs are in the plugin portal; sample plugin lives in `brindle-examples`. Dana owns triage for plugin bug reports going forward; I'm off the project Friday. Plugin signing certs are in the sealed store, which opens with the recovery passphrase below.

strongbox words: druvan-lamys-eliius-jorax-istox-soreth-ulays-gilix-ralix-oliiel-norwyn-casvan-praius

Management Meeting Minutes — Budget Request

Attendees: T. Marlowe, G. Fenwick, R. Olsten.

Sales leadership requested an additional allocation for the Pellard account push in the Norvale territory. G. Fenwick presented projected returns; R. Olsten raised concerns about staffing overlap with the Hale corridor team. Agreed: request approved in principle pending finance review next week. Minutes circulated to all sales leads. The confidential summary of forward plans appears directly below.

internal memo for kafof-tadup: Headcount on the Juleth team goes from 44 to 91 by the end of May. Gross margin on Juleth came in at 20 percent against a plan of 64 percent.